What is the Puerto Rico Immunization Registry Form?

The Puerto Rico Immunization Registry Form is crucial for documenting vaccine authorizations. This form collects essential patient details, including their name, date of birth, and social security number, along with immunization data to ensure accurate records of vaccinations. The importance of this form lies in its ability to facilitate the sharing of immunization records with healthcare providers, promoting a cohesive healthcare experience.
By completing the Puerto Rico Immunization Registry Form, patients and their guardians can effectively document their vaccine history, ensuring that all immunization data is centralized and accessible when needed.

Key Features of the Puerto Rico Immunization Registry Form

The Puerto Rico Immunization Registry Form boasts several key features designed to streamline the documentation process. It includes specific fillable fields such as the patient's name, date of birth, and social security number that determine eligibility and consent.
  • Signature requirements for both the patient or guardian and the vaccine administrator
  • Sections dedicated to recording vaccine details, including the name and dosage of the vaccine
  • Administrative dates for tracking vaccination timelines
These features make the form user-friendly and effective for gathering pertinent information.
